OFDM收发器设计:实用模块与测试指南

0 下载量 124 浏览量 更新于2024-09-28 收藏 81.14MB ZIP 举报
资源摘要信息:"OFDM 系列:对制作 OFDM 收发器有用的块" OFDM(正交频分复用)技术是一种无线通讯中常用的多载波调制方法。它通过将信号分成若干个子载波来并行传输,这些子载波彼此正交,可以有效减少子载波之间的相互干扰,从而提高了频谱的利用率和系统的抗多径干扰能力。OFDM技术广泛应用于各种无线通信标准中,包括Wi-Fi、LTE和5G等。 在本资源中,列出了构建OFDM收发器所涉及到的多个有用模块和工具,以及对应的测试和生成资源。接下来,我们将详细解析这些组件和它们的应用背景。 ### 自相关器 自相关器是一种信号处理组件,用于计算信号与自身的相关性。在OFDM系统中,自相关器可以用来进行信号的同步、频率偏差估计和补偿等。自相关器是实现OFDM接收机同步的关键部件之一。 ### CORDIC(流水线和迭代) CORDIC(Coordinate Rotation Digital Computer)是一种高效的算法,用于计算各种三角函数运算。在OFDM中,CORDIC算法通常用于生成本地载波和处理相位旋转,其流水线和迭代形式保证了在硬件上能以较小的资源开销实现高效率的运算。 ### 分 在这里提到的“分”,可能是指FFT(快速傅里叶变换)的逆运算,即IFFT(快速傅里叶逆变换)。IFFT是OFDM调制过程中的关键步骤,它将频域的信号映射回时域,以便进行传输。IFFT的高效率直接影响了OFDM系统的实时处理能力和性能。 ### 过滤 器 在OFDM系统中,过滤器的作用是进行信号的带通滤波,以确保发射信号符合指定的频率规范,并在接收端抑制带外噪声。滤波器通常设计为具有高选择性的FIR(有限冲击响应)或IIR(无限冲击响应)滤波器。 ### 士官 这个条目可能是一个打字错误或者是一个特定的模块名称,不过在标准的OFDM技术中没有明确的“士官”模块。这需要根据上下文进一步核实。 ### 高级块 资源中提到了将基本块(如自相关器、IFFT、过滤器等)组合起来做“有用的OFDM事情”的高级块。这些高级块可能包含了OFDM系统中的帧同步、信道估计、均衡和解调等复杂操作。这些高级块的集成对于构建一个完整的OFDM收发器至关重要。 ### 测试和生成 资源提供了两个脚本命令用于运行测试和生成Verilog代码。Verilog是一种硬件描述语言,常用于FPGA和ASIC设计。这两个命令分别用于生成OFDM同步模块的Verilog代码,以及执行OFDM同步模块的测试,生成测试结果的可视化图形和波形文件。这对于验证OFDM设计的正确性和性能至关重要。 ### 标签 标签“测试”、“软件/插件”、“Verilog”和“OFDM”分别指向了测试的重要性、在软件层面或插件形式的实现、硬件描述语言Verilog的应用场景以及OFDM技术本身。 ### ADI板Traces src/main/resources下包含的ADI(Analog Devices, Inc.)板的traces文件对于测试和验证OFDM收发器的设计至关重要。traces文件包含了实际硬件平台上的信号追踪数据,这对于调试和验证设计方案在真实硬件环境中的表现非常有帮助。 ### 压缩包子文件 提到的“ofdm-master”文件名表明这是一个OFDM相关项目的源代码压缩包,通过该压缩包可以获取到完整的源代码和资源,进行开发和测试。 综上所述,这个资源包含了构建OFDM收发器所需的基本模块、高级处理模块、测试与验证工具,以及必要的硬件描述语言代码和资源文件。开发者可以利用这些资源来设计、实现和测试自己的OFDM收发器,进一步推进无线通信技术的发展。